This paper describes the effect of shape parameters on the flow resistance of perforated plates used in electronic equipment. In order to demonstrate the influence of hole shape on the flow resistance of perforated plates, measurement of 16 perforated plates and analysis of the results were conducted using the Design of Experiments (DoE) method. In the range of levels of DoE analysis assumed for electronic equipment, it was found that hole shape has little effect on flow resistance.
